2. Description of the Related Art FIG. 6 shows a known structure for locking a wall panel such as an ALC panel to a structural body of a building. That is, the blind hole 2 is formed in the wall panel 10 from the fore-edge surface, and the bolt hole 3 connected to the blind hole 2 is formed from the surface of the wall panel 10 facing the inside of the building. Then, a pipe-shaped anchor member 5 having a female screw portion 4 formed in the center is inserted into the blind hole 2, and a bolt 7 attached to the locking metal fitting 6 is inserted into the bolt hole 3, and the tip of the bolt 7 is anchored. The locking fitting 6 is attached to the wall panel 10 by being screwed into the female screw portion 4 of the member 5, and finally the locking fitting 6 is attached.
Is locked to the structural skeleton side.

【0003】この構造は、建物の外側となる壁パネルの
表面に穴を開ける必要がないから、その穴を埋め戻した
跡によって見栄えが悪くなったり、埋め戻し部の隙間か
ら雨水が侵入したりすることがないという利点がある。
しかも、壁パネルを構造躯体に係止する直前にアンカー
部材を取り付けることができるので、アンカー部材の位
置変更が容易となる等の施工上の優位性もある。
[0003] In this structure, it is not necessary to make a hole in the surface of the wall panel outside the building, so that the appearance of the hole after the hole is backfilled may deteriorate or rainwater may enter through a gap between the backfill part. There is an advantage that you do not.
In addition, since the anchor member can be attached immediately before the wall panel is locked to the structural frame, there is also an advantage in construction such that the position of the anchor member can be easily changed.

By the way, when the wall panel 10 is mounted with the above-described structure, the anchor member 5 is required.
Conventionally, the following method is used to screw the bolt 7 into the hole. First, the anchor member 5 is inserted into the blind hole 2 in a direction in which the female screw portion 4 faces the back side of the wall panel 10. And
While looking into the blind hole 2 through the bolt hole 3, the anchor member 5 is pushed into the blind hole 2 with a rod-shaped object, and the anchor member 5 is slowly moved to a position where the female screw portion 4 continues to the bolt hole 3. When the female screw portion 4 matches the bolt hole 3, the rod-shaped object is pulled out from the blind hole 2, the bolt 7 is inserted into the bolt hole 3 and screwed into the anchor member 5.

However, according to the above-described method, when the anchor member 5 is pushed into the blind hole 2 and the anchor member 5 goes a little too far through the bolt hole 3, it cannot be pulled back. Further, when the anchor member 5 is pushed in, it may rotate in the blind hole 2 and the direction of the female screw portion 4 may not match the bolt hole 3. If the insertion of the anchor member 5 fails as described above, it is necessary to tilt the wall panel 10 to strike out the anchor member 5 and to start over from the beginning, and there has been a problem that the operation is very troublesome.

DESCRIPTION OF THE PREFERRED EMBODIMENTS One embodiment of the present invention will be described below with reference to FIGS. In this example,
As shown in FIG. 1, a wall panel 10 made of, for example, ALC (lightweight cellular concrete) is locked to a structural skeleton (not shown) of a building via a locking member 12. An anchor insertion hole 13 having a closed end is formed from the fore face toward the inside, and a mounting bolt 15 forming a part of the locking member 12 is screwed into the anchor member 14 inserted therein through the bolt insertion hole 11. ing.

As shown in FIG. 1, the insertion jig 16 to which the present invention is applied has a structure in which a shaft 18 is attached to a handle 17 and a holding portion 19 is provided at the tip of the shaft 18. The shaft 18 is made of, for example, a steel bar having a diameter of 7.2 mm and a length of about 30 cm, and can be inserted into the anchor insertion hole 13 of the wall panel 10. The holding portion 19 is a taper pin having a length of 45 mm (according to JIS B1352-1988).
Is attached to the tip of the shaft portion 18 so as to be tapered.

On the other hand, the anchor member 14 has, for example, a length of one.
It is manufactured from a steel pipe having a diameter of 60 mm, an outer diameter of 17.3 mm, and a wall thickness of 3.2 mm, and can be freely inserted into the anchor insertion hole 13 of the wall panel 10, and has a hollow inside. At the intermediate portion in the longitudinal direction of the anchor member 14, screw holes 20, 20 for inserting the mounting bolts 15 are formed at opposing portions of the peripheral wall so as to penetrate the pipe at right angles.
These are M12 female threaded.

Now, the procedure for mounting the wall panel 10 in this embodiment will be described. First, an anchor insertion hole 13 extending from a fore-edge surface to a mounting portion of an anchor member is formed in the wall panel 10.
Then, the bolt insertion hole 11 for inserting the mounting bolt 15 is drilled so as to reach the anchor insertion hole 13. Then, the holding portion 19 at the distal end of the insertion jig 16 is lightly fitted into the space of the anchor member 14 and is lightly pressed by hand. In this state, the anchor member 14 and the holding portion 19 of the insertion jig 16 are connected by a fastening force caused by press-fitting, and do not easily fall off the holding portion 19. Then, in this state, the handle 17 of the insertion jig 16 is grasped by hand, and the anchor member 14 at the tip is inserted into the anchor insertion hole 13 of the wall panel 10 and pushed into the inside. Wall panel 10
When the operator looks into the anchor insertion hole 13 from the bolt insertion hole 11 and pushes the anchor member 14, the anchor member 14 inserted into the anchor insertion hole 13 can be seen.

The anchor member 14 is provided with an insertion jig 16.
The holding position 19 of the anchor member 14 allows the insertion position and rotation orientation of the anchor member 14 to be adjusted as desired by moving the handle 17 of the insertion jig 16 to the left and right or rotating it. Can be. Then, after adjusting the insertion position and the rotation direction posture of the anchor member 14 so that the screw hole 20 of the anchor member 14 is continuously connected to the bolt insertion hole 11, the mounting bolt 15 is inserted into the bolt insertion hole 11.
And screwed into the screw hole 20 of the anchor member 14.
At this time, since the anchor member 14 is in a state of being fixed by the insertion jig 16, the movement that escapes from the mounting bolt 15 is sealed, and the tip of the mounting bolt 15 easily starts screwing into the screw hole 20. . And the mounting bolt 15
Is sufficiently tightened, the locking member 12 is fixed to the wall panel 10 as shown in FIG. 3 (the insertion jig 16 is not shown in FIG. 3).

Thereafter, if the handle 17 of the insertion jig 16 is strongly pulled in the direction opposite to the direction in which the anchor member 14 is inserted, the anchor member 14 is already integrated with the wall panel 10. Holder 1 leaving 14
9 can be easily pulled out from the anchor member 14, and the entire insertion jig 16 can be pulled out from the anchor insertion hole 13. The wall panel 10 is attached to the building by locking the locking member 12 to an L-shaped steel fixed to, for example, a beam of the structural body of the building by welding.

In this embodiment, the insertion jig 16
Since the holding portion 19 is formed of a metal taper pin, it is compatible with this embodiment in which the anchor member 14 is made of a steel pipe. Since the force is large and the holding portion 19 has little wear, it can be used repeatedly for a long period of time. The taper pin has a taper ratio of 1/10 to 1 /
Frusto-conical shapes of up to 100 are particularly good in terms of ease of press-fitting operation and fastening force.
If a standard tapered pin according to SB1352-1988 is used, it can be manufactured at low cost.
